Verified conclusion
The gastrointestinal tract relies on coordinated neuromuscular activity during fasting to maintain microbial homeostasis and prevent the colonization of the upper gut by colonic organisms.
Pathophysiology of clearance failure
- The "cleansing wave" mechanism: Phase III of the migrating motor complex (MMC) serves as an essential mechanical "housekeeping" wave during fasting, sweeping indigestible food debris, secretions, and microbes from the small intestine into the colon.
- Luminal stasis: Impaired MMC activity or slowed overall motility disrupts this mechanical propagation, directly resulting in the retention of fermentable dietary residues and microbes within the small bowel.
Microbial proliferation and feedback loops
- Overgrowth and fermentation: The resulting stasis provides an environment highly conducive to microbial colonization. Without periodic Phase III clearing contractions, bacteria and archaea accumulate, leading to small intestinal bacterial overgrowth (SIBO) and intestinal methanogen overgrowth (IMO).
- Methane-induced slowing: Methanogenic archaea (such as Methanobrevibacter smithii) produce methane gas, which has been shown to slow small bowel transit by approximately 59%. This slows transit further, establishing a pathological, reinforcing feedback loop of worsening stasis and overgrowth.
- Clinical presentation: Patients with SIBO demonstrate significantly fewer and shorter Phase III MMC events alongside prolonged small-bowel transit times compared to healthy individuals.
Bottom line
- Bottom line: Impaired MMC activity and slowed motility lead to luminal stasis and a failure to clear fermentable residues, directly predisposing individuals to SIBO and IMO. This overgrowth—particularly methane-producing IMO—subsequently worsens transit times, creating a self-perpetuating cycle of GI dysfunction.
